17 Department of External Affairs to Maloney

Cablegram 9 CANBERRA, 16 January 1944

Your S.3. [1] Thanks your telegram. Views expressed in paragraph 5
[2] are in accordance with conclusions we have reached. High Com
missioner, London, has been requested to take up matter with Eden
again and press for an early settlement by Polish Government. [3]

Please inform Soviet Minister for Foreign Affairs [4] of our point
of view and the action we are taking, intimating our desire, and,
indeed, our objective, to promote a friendly settlement of the
Polish question and to establish normal diplomatic relations as
soon as possible.

1 Dispatched 11 January. On file AA:A989, 44/715/5/2, ii.

2 Maloney had expressed the view that the Polish Govt should make
early political and territorial concessions to the Soviet Union in
return for resumption of Polish-Soviet diplomatic relations.

3 See Documents 11 and 16.

4 V. M. Molotov.
